Tid  p    JXDH 6701 Digital Frequency    Converter User Manual    V2 6    Chengdu Jiexun Electronics Co  Ltd     Chapter 1 Product Introduction    1 1 Description    The function of INDH 6701 Digital Frequency Converter is to  convert DVB RF signal of one channel into another channel  and it  dispenses with the aftertreatment of decompressing  encoding and  multiplexing to the digital signal  It can be widely applied to satellite  digital TV  digital broadcast  CATV network and so on     1 2 Feature   The function of this product is to convert RF signal of one  channel into another channel       This product can uplink convert medium frequency into radio  frequency  conversely it can      downlink convert radio frequency into medium frequency  besides  it also can convert frequencies      between RFs or peer frequencies      This product is suitable for digital signal processing as well  as analogue signal processing      LCD real timely displays various performance indexes      Having RF automatically gain control  AGC   making front end  system working more reliably and stably      Micro processing unit controls input output signal levels      Adjacent frequency design  medium frequency processing  surface  audio wave filter  SAW   good interference suppressing      Local oscillation adopts unique phase locked loop  low phase  noise  low phase jitter  low error rate  especially suitable for  digital signal frequency conversion      Down link frequency conversion and up link
6. iring device power  air conditioning power and                   lighting power are independent to each other  Device    power requires AC power 220V 50Hz  Please carefully check    before running           1 2 3 Grounding Requirement    m All function modules    good grounding designs are the base of  reliability and stability of device  Also  they are the most important  guarantee of lightning arresting and interference rejection  Therefore  system must follow this rule     I    m Coaxial cable    s outer conductor andisolationlayer should keep sound  electric conducting with the metal housing of device   m Grounding conductor must adopt copper conductor in order to reduce  high frequency impedance  and the grounding wire must be as thick and  short as possible    m The 2 terminals of grounding wire must make sure for well electric  conducting  and process for antirust    m It is prohibited that users use other devices as part of grounding  wire    s electric circuit   m The section of the conjunction between grounding wire and device    s  frame should be equal or greater than 25mm    1 2 4 Frame Grounding    All the machine frames should connect to protective copper strip  The grounding wire should be as short as possible and avoid circling  The  section of the conjunction between grounding wire and grounding strip  should be equal or greater than 25mm     1 2 5 Device Grounding    Connecting the device    s grounding rod to frame    s grounding    strip with copper wire
